Season 3, Episode 3: Stroke Awareness - Spot It Early, Treat It Fast, Prevent It Better
from Healthier You: A Vanderbilt Health & Wellness Podcast
A stroke can happen suddenly and without any warning. A leading cause of disability in the United States, stroke can change lives in a matter of minutes. Understanding the symptoms and acting quickly in an emergency can make a big difference in treatment and recovery. More importantly, the risk of stroke can be greatly reduced through healthy lifestyle choices. Join us as Syra York, DNP, AGNP talks with Carolyn Cronin, MD, PhD, Professor of Neurology and Stroke Medical Director for the Vanderbilt Adult Hospital, and Kiersten Brown Espaillat, DNP, Assistant in Neurology and Stroke Program Manager at Vanderbilt University Medical Center, about how to recognize symptoms, why immediate treatment matters, and the everyday steps we can take to manage our health and reduce the risk of stroke.
